Essential Tools and Materials
To create handmade fabric items, you’ll need a few basic tools and materials. When it comes to fabric, there are various types to choose from, but cotton and linen are particularly user-friendly and highly recommended. You’ll also need scissors, sewing tools, and either a sewing machine or hand sewing needles and thread. Having these tools on hand will make the crafting process significantly easier.
A sketchbook for design ideas and a notebook for jotting down inspirations can also be incredibly helpful. Moreover, preparing packaging and labels for your products can enhance their overall impression. By getting these preparations in place, you’re taking the first step toward a successful sale.

How to Set Up Your Online Shop
Setting up an online store is the next step for selling your handmade fabric goods. First, consider which platform to use. Handmade marketplaces like BASE, minne, and Creema are user-friendly and highly recommended for seniors. These platforms allow you to easily set up a shop, and the selling fees are transparent.
Once your shop is up and running, it’s essential to create detailed product descriptions and high-quality images. By effectively communicating the charm of your items with well-crafted descriptions and captivating photos, you can attract potential buyers. Pricing is another critical factor. By comparing your prices with competitors, you can set a fair price that is likely to boost your sales.

Understanding Customer Needs
Grasping customer needs is vital when selling handmade fabric goods. Start by clearly defining your target audience and researching the products and designs they seek. For instance, you might want to offer casual items for younger customers or practical solutions for seniors, tailoring your offerings to their lifestyles and preferences.
Additionally, actively seeking feedback from customers is essential. By asking for their thoughts after a purchase or monitoring comments on social media, you can gather insights that will inform your future creations and sales strategies. Incorporating customer voices into your work can help you provide even more appealing products.

Strategies to Increase Repeat Business
To encourage repeat customers, enhancing the service and experience you provide is key. Start by following up with customers after their purchase—sending a thank-you message or a coupon for their next purchase can create a memorable experience. These small gestures can significantly boost customer satisfaction, leading to repeat purchases.
Furthermore, regularly introducing new products or running special seasonal promotions can keep customers engaged. Maintaining connections through social media is also important for deepening relationships with your audience. By consistently applying these strategies, you can increase repeat business and achieve stable sales.
